Vila do Porto Landmarks and Monuments

(Vila do Porto, Azores, Portugal)



Vila Do Porto has relatively few landmarks, and most of them are naturally occurring. Pico Alto is the highest hilltop on Santa Maria, and the vistas from this high vantage point are certainly impressive.

There are also many impressive historical sights east of Vila Do Porto, around Santo Espirito and Santa Barbara. One of the best ways to take in the plentiful churches on the eastern side of the island is to organise or join a walking tour from Santa Barbara.


Bay of St. Lawrence

Address: Sao Lourenco, Azores, Portugal, PT
Walled in by steep cliffs, the Bay of St. Lawrence is one of the most impressive landmarks on Santa Maria. The cliffs are dotted with terraced vineyards that have been in operation for centuries. The bay is sited on the east coast of the island and the approaching road stops at the top of the cliff. While walking down to the town, it is almost impossible not to pause to view the spectacular panoramas of the sea.

Historic Churches and Chapels

Address: Around Santa Barbara, Azores, Portugal, PT
Several scenic churches lie in the eastern quadrant of Santa Maria, near the villages of Santa Barbara and Santo Espirito. Built in the 15th century, Our Lady of the Ascension is the most important church. Others include the Our Lady of Angels Chapel in Anjos, built on the spot where Christopher Columbus offered the first prayer in the Azores, the 17th-century Convent of St. Francis and the Igreja da Miseriocórdia. Our Lady of Pilar, Our Lady of Fatima and St. Peter's Church are also in the vicinity.

Pico Alto

Address: Santa Barbara, Azores, Portugal, PT
Pico Alto is the highest peak on the island of Santa Maria. This is a particularly popular place to visit early in the morning, when the sun is first rising over the Azores archipelago and the resultant photo opportunities are quite special. The mountain measures in at almost 600 metres / 2,000 feet high, and the panoramic views over Santa Maria's countryside and coast are simply spectacular. The surrounding area is rich in island flora and fauna, and known for its high humidity.

Regional Natural Monument of Pedreira do Campo

Address: Regional Nature Reserve of Figueiral and Prainha, Azores, Portugal, PT
Pedreira do Campo literally translates from Portuguese as 'field quarry' and this area is to be found on the western side of both Ponta do Figueiral and Pico do Facho. The Regional Natural Monument of Pedreira do Campo is a rock formation known for its rich fossil deposits of primitive aquatic life as long ago as the 1500s. Now protected and open to tourists, the Pedreira do Campo is well worth visiting.

Fontinhas Forest Reserve / Recreational Forest Reserve of Fontinhas

Address: Santo Espirito, Azores, Portugal, PT
This forest reserve (the Reserva Florestal de Recreio de Fontinhas) is located right in the centre of Santa Maria island. The lush forests include a few exotic tree species, such as towering sequoias and large cryptomerias. The reserve is equipped with walking trails, BBQ facilities and a few picnic shelters, as well as the occasional play area for younger visitors. However, the main draws here are the tall trees and countryside scenery.

Valverde Forest Reserve / Recreational Forest Reserve of Valverde

Address: Salvaterra, Vila Do Porto, Azores, Portugal, PT
Another of Santa Maria's popular forest monuments, the Recreational Forest Reserve of Valverde features cypress and eucalyptus trees, and encompasses an area of approximately ten acres / four hectares. Outfitted with walking trails and picnic facilities, the Valverde also has wildlife exhibitions. As it's close to the resort town of Vila Do Porto, this forest reserve is particularly popular, with many visitors coming here to see the deer enclosures and indigenous wildlife.
